Abirami Anthathi – Poem 13 – பூத்தவளே புவனம் பதினான்கையும் – Meaning in English

பூத்தவளே புவனம் பதினான்கையும்; பூத்தவண்ணம்
காத்தவளே பின்கரந்தவளே! கறைக் கண்டனுக்கு
மூத்தவளே! என்றும் மூவா முகுந்தற்கு இளையவளே!
மாத்தவளே உன்னை அன்றிமற்றோர் தெய்வம் வந்திப்பதே!

Abirami Andhadi – Poem 13 – பூத்தவளே புவனம் பதினான்கையும் – Meaning in English

பூத்தவளே புவனம் பதினான்கையும் – Dear Abirami Devi! The one who created the 14 lokas. As per Hinduism, there exist 7 upperworlds and 7 underworlds. The 7 heavens are Satyaloka, Tapaloka, Janaloka, Maharloka, Svarloka, Bhuvarloka and Bhurloka. There 7 hells are Atalaloka, Vitalaloka, Sutalaloka, Talatalaloka, Mahatala Loka, Rasatala Loka, and Patala Loka.
 
பூத்தவண்ணம் காத்தவளே – Just as you had created the 14 worlds, you also take care of them.
 
பின்கரந்தவளே – Later, You yourself had taken over them (the 14 worlds) too.
 
கறைக் கண்டனுக்கு மூத்தவளே – கறைக் கண்டன் is Lord Shiva. Abirami Pattar says Devi Abirami is elder to Lord Shiva.  He says so because it is believed that Lord Brahma, Vishnu, and Shiva were formed from the Adishakthi herself.
 
என்றும் மூவா முகுந்தற்கு இளையவளே – என்றும் மூவா means the one who never ages forever. முகுந்தற்கு denotes Lord Perumal. இளையவளே – Here, Abirami Amman is described as the younger sister of Lord Perumal

மாத்தவளே – Devi, who has performed deep and intense penance.

உன்னை அன்றிமற்றோர் தெய்வம் வந்திப்பதே – Pattar says, “When Abirami Amman, who possesses all the above-mentioned holiness is there to save and protect me, what is the need for me to pray to any other God.”
